      @bengrogan9710 Před rokem

      @@mrmoodworld I would advise you forget the idea of a vacuum for dust extraction and add a filterbox with a large fan
      The main issue is that Vacuums work on pressure mainly, rather than flow rate, You need to compare the extraction CFM (Cubic feet per minute) to what it is fighting against - Your air compressor's flow output at whatever PSI you are using for the blaster
